Close Taste to the Real Thing (Nutella)
This is the first Amazon review I have ever written. Why write one now, after being an Amazon customer for over ten years? This Nutilight spread is absolutely amazing!FACTS (In Comparison to Pyure's Spread):1) In comparison to Pyure's spread, this tastes much more like the real Nutella. Pyure's has a very bitter taste, close to the taste of dark chocolate (so if you light dark chocolate, you might like Pyure's, but the taste is vastly different from Nutella).2) While Pyure definitely missed the mark on taste, in my opinion (as well as my wife and daughter's), it does come very close to the same light, spreadable consistency of Nutella. Nutilight is a thicker spread, closer to your standard peanut butter BUT BUT BUT the taste is so much better if what your looking for is a low-carb substitute for Nutella. Even though the standard Nutella does not contain milk chocolate, I think its inclusion in this version of Nutilight helps make the taste less bitter and more sweet like Nutella.3) Nutilight is almost three dollars more expensive than Pyure's spread. The price on Amazon is way too high. I found it for 6.99 a jar on Nettrition's site (I was so hooked, I ordered eight jars and a few other items to make my order ship free!).4) Both Pyure and Nutilight's spreads are diabetic and low-carb friendly, from my experience. I am a type 1 diabetic who eats a low-carb diet, so I need to watch out for foods that spike my blood sugar. I did not notice any spike in my blood sugars after eating Nutilight multiple times (I ate Pyure's just a few times because I couldn't bear the taste, but never had a spike). However, one time I broke down and caked it on low-carb bread to make a sandwich and did need to take insulin to cover the net carbs---but never did I notice a spike after hitting the jar up for a few quick spoonfuls (we all do it!).5) Lastly, I'd be lying if I said, "It's just as good as Nutella." If you see a review like that about any low-carb alternative, run---nothing tops the real thing, but Nutilight does not give you too much of a drop off in taste.
